In 2016, the Royal Canadian Mint issued a series of coins in Silver (Ag) and Gold (Au), with 1/4 oz. coins offering four designs in all during the year.

The Silver Coin:

Interestingly, this $20 Coin was offered by the Royal Canadian Mint (RCM) to collectors/coin enthusiasts at an exchange value of $20 with an eye on promoting this popular product, which was a fast selling/popular item.


The Reverse of the $20 (Twenty Dollars) Silver Coin depicts an image of Superman and Batman locked in battle.

The frosted finish of the coin presents a great visual appeal to the coin.

The peripheral inscriptions (on the left to lower periphery) are - "FINE SILVER 9999 ARGENT PUR (20 DOLLARS). On the top periphery, is the year of issue "2016". On the right periphery is inscribed "DC" (the trademark of DC Comics which has provided this image to the RCM).

The Obverse of this variant of the $20 (Twenty Dollars) Silver Coin, presents a right-facing profile of Queen Elizabeth II.

The peripheral inscriptions read - "ELIZABETH II. D.G. REGINA. CANADA" (meaning "Elizabeth II, By the Grace of God, Queen")

It also details the specifications of this coin:

Theme: "Batman v Superman: Dawn of Justice"; Face value/Denomination: $20 (Twenty Dollars); Mintage: 300,000 pieces (worldwide); Metal Composition: 99.99% Fineness Silver (Ag); Coin Quality: Proof with partial colouring; Thickness: 0.950 mm; Diameter/Size: 27.0 mm; Nominal Weight: 7.96 grams or 0.25 Troy Oz.; Edge: Serrated/Reeded; Designers: D.C. Comics (Reverse), Susanna Blunt (Obverse); Mint: Royal Canadian Mint; Year of issue: 2016; Presentation/Packing Type: Coin album.
